Slow Stitch or Meditative Stitching

Using simple stitches, create informal stitched work while meditating on a thought, problem, or just emptying the mind. This form of stitching can be used to slow down your day, calm anxiety, or work out emotional issues. The focus is on the stitching, not the end result. We will provide guidance and some beginning material.
